Handover: RestockRight planner

Hey — passing RestockRight to you while I'm out. The vending-machine restock planner runs nightly; if routes don't generate, check the depot feed first. Support escalations go through the Planwick queue. If the admin console locks you out, there's a recovery flow under Settings. For that flow you'll need the passphrase, which is listed directly below.

unlock words, baweg-bafop: raleth-zoriel-kelix-tammir-quenmir-zorys-eliix-zorox-istion

**Runbook: Transcode farm account recovery — Veldrin cluster**

If the farm's service account on Veldrin locks after failed token rotation, transcoding jobs queue but never dispatch. Do not recreate the account. Use the recovery console on the scheduler node, select the locked principal, and choose manual unlock. The console prompts once for the recovery passphrase, which follows below.

recovery phrase for tafop-tagef: casdor-ulair-norys-druion-sorius-jorael-ralwyn

Handover: Bulk edits in the Ferngate admin table

For the sync: I'm transferring the bulk-edit feature work in the Ferngate admin console. Current state: multi-row select and batch status changes are merged; batch delete is behind a flag pending audit-log integration. Known issue: selections reset on pagination — fix is sketched in the design doc. Remaining tasks are tracked on the team board under the bulk-edits epic. Going forward, questions and review requests should go to the engineer named below.

approver of tawip-bagap = Holdor Silath

// Hermetic migration notes for the release manager:
// We're mid-flight moving Quillstone's build onto the sealed
// toolchain. Anything still fetching from the network at build
// time will fail once the sandbox flag flips, so the timeouts
// and cache sizes here are tuned for the vendored mirror, not
// the old proxy. Resist the urge to bump them "just to be safe" —
// oversized caches blew our CI disks twice. Current values follow.

limits module of bahap-yaweg:
BUDGETS = {
    "praion": 741,
    "istax": 629,
    "holdor": 926,
    "ulaion": 219,
    "gorwyn": 412,
}